This review critically examines the Geissele AKX trigger, highlighting its premium price point and cassette-style design. The expert assessment points out potential fitment challenges due to AK receiver variances and criticizes the two-stage design's 'mushy' reset, contrasting it with the preferred single-stage ALG triggers. The AKX is deemed a niche product not essential for most AK owners.
The TRB RS9 Vampir, a Bosnian-made Sig P226 clone, offers 100% reliability over 300 rounds and shoots comparably to a P226. However, its $1200 MSRP and ergonomic drawbacks, including a 'fat' grip and lack of front strap texture, make it a niche recommendation against the established Sig Sauer model. The review highlights its double/single action mechanism, alloy frame, and 4.5-inch barrel.

This video provides a direct comparison between the Geissele SD-C ($200) and AT3 Tactical Nickel Boron 2-Stage ($90) triggers. The demonstration uses a cutaway AR-15 lower receiver and a digital trigger pull gauge to objectively show the installation, mechanism, and measured pull weights. The Geissele SD-C tested at 3 lbs 0.0 oz, while the AT3 Tactical trigger measured 4 lbs 11.6 oz. The expert instruction highlights the importance of empirical data in selecting firearm components.
